The five basic three-dimensional shapes are known as the Platonic Solids: the tetrahedron, the cube, the octahedron, the icosahedron, and the dodecahedron.

Polyhedra are shapes formed by three or more planes intersecting at a common point. All architecture is built on these polyhedral principles which make up the majority of forms in the natural world. This same architecture in its many and varied forms can be found on the inner spiritual planes.

The ability of these polyhedra to nest or embed into one another is crucial in understanding their multifaceted connections. Inscribing One Polyhedron in Another

There are many ways to inscribe one regular polyhedron in another. One useful case is that when each vertex of the first polyhedron lies at the center of a face of the second, and each face of the second polyhedron contains one vertex of the first.

The cube can be inscribed in this way in the octahedron, but also reciprocally. The same reciprocity holds between the icosahedron and the dodecahedron. Such polyhedra are said to be dual. The tetrahedron is self-dual. The following ways to inscribe regular polyhedra will be useful too: one or two tetrahedra in a cube, and cube in a dodecahedron.
